Nero will release a new version of SecurDisc, a technology that can protect stored data. The new Nero SecurDisc 2.0 can increase the chance of recovering files from damaged CDs, DVDs and Blu-ray discs.
The leading maker of media-burning software gives users of SecurDisc 2.0 improved authentication and security on data by enhanced password protection and digital signatures.
Nero made the announcement this week during the CEBIT technology trade held in Hannover, Germany.
Currently, SecurDisc is integrated into Nero 9. All the future products of Nero will incorporate the SecurDisc 2.0 in them.
SecurDisc 2.0 has redundancy and defect management features that provide protection from disc deterioration. It does not need any special hardware to operate.
The technology works by having a viewer app embedded into the media when played. The app then decrypts the contents of the discs when the correct password is entered.
